I had this happen to me for just the second time yesterday morning. I became aware that I was dreaming and it was all grey with no details anywhere. The first time it happened, I didn’t know what to do and I either woke up, or carried on dreaming unconsciously - I don’t recall which now.
Yesterday was a different matter. I saw it as a ‘blank canvass’ and just started creating stuff around me. I imagained that I was walking on a beach and sand appeared beneath my feet. I then wanted the sea to be there and it was. I thought that things looked a little bare and so I imagained some shells, and one also appeared on my hand. I decided to go for a swim and it was beautiful - swimming above and below the water.
It was the most fulfilling lucid dream I have had in a long time.

So next time it happens, just let your imagination run wild! :grin:
